Common Warning Signs
Bed bugs are often hard to spot early. These signs can indicate an active infestation in your home or business.
Bites Overnight
Small, itchy bites that appear in lines or clusters—often noticed after sleeping—can be a key indicator of bed bugs.
Spots on Bedding
Dark stains or small blood spots on sheets and mattresses may come from bed bug activity.
Visible Bugs
Bed bugs are small, flat, and reddish-brown. You may spot them along mattress seams, furniture, or baseboards.
Musty Odor
A noticeable, musty smell in heavily infested areas can be caused by bed bug activity over time.

How Heat Treatments Work
The science behind these treatments is simple: the process works by raising the temperatures of an affected area to a level proven to kill bed bugs.
Targeted Heat
Increase temperatures of the affected area to 120-150 degrees Fahrenheit and hold that temperature for an extended time to kill all stages of bed bugs in the area.

The duration of bed bug treatment typically takes about 6 to 8 hours when using a propane system, depending on the severity of the infestation and the size of the area being treated. For an electric heater, it can take around 20 to 24 hours.
Preparing for bed bug treatment involves clearing clutter, laundering bedding and clothing in hot water, and ensuring pets are safely relocated. Additionally, vacate the premises during the treatment for optimal results. Clutter is our enemy when getting rid of bed bugs; the more clutter you have, the harder it is to get rid of the infestation.
Protecting your home from bed bugs involves several proactive measures. Regularly inspect your living spaces, seal cracks and crevices, wash bedding frequently in hot water, and be cautious when bringing in second-hand items. You can minimize your danger by never going to someone’s house that has bed bugs. Also, do not buy used furniture or take furniture from the side of the road. It may look free, but it won’t be free if bed bugs are in it!
If reintroduced, they can return. We provide prevention guidance and monitoring to help reduce that risk. We strongly recommend checking your furniture and beds every two weeks (at minimum) for at least a couple of months. If you have not seen activity within that time, the bugs are gone.
